WebIf you bought crypto for $500 and sold it for $700, you would have to report the $200 as a capital gain on your tax return. This applies regardless of the amount of money involved. The same rule applies to gifts and donations in cryptocurrency. If someone gifts you $300 worth of Bitcoin, you are still required to report it on your tax return. WebIn the United States, cryptocurrency is taxed at a lower rate when it is sold after a holding period of 12 months. When you dispose of cryptocurrency after 12 months or more of holding, you'll pay long-term capital gains tax (0-20% depending on your income level).
